How much does it cost?
Painting in the studio
Booking cost: on booking your painting slot there is a £15 deposit to secure your table. This will be fully deducted from your bill on the day of painting.
Firing cost: We charge a £6 firing cost per painter for each session. This covers the cost of the special ceramic paints, studio time and firing.
Pottery cost: Each pottery piece is individually priced. Prices start from £4. Learn more about painting in the studio
Painting at home
Pottery cost: Each pottery piece is individually priced. Prices start from £4. Visit our paint at home page to see our full range.
Firing cost: We charge a £6 firing cost per order. This covers the supply of a selection of our special ceramic paints, and the loan of any brushes and sponges you need.
Delivery cost: As well as collecting from the studio, we offer a postal delivery service. Our delivery charges are:
£5 for orders below £50
£7.50 for orders below £100
£10 for orders £100 and above

Does the paint stain clothes?
All our ceramic paints are water based so any spills or stains will disappear in the wash, making it a perfect home activity.
